Find Energy & power businesses in Cape Ray.

Public utilities & environment: Energy & power, Cape Ray

Yellow Pages offers complete listings centered around Energy & power businesses within our Public utilities & environment category in and around the Cape Ray, Newfoundland-and-Labrador area. Discover user reviewed Energy & power businesses near Cape Ray. With Yellow Pages Canada you’ll always find what you’re seeking anywhere in Canada.

Close menu